DHANALAKSHMI COLLEGE OF ENGINEERING DEPARTMENT OF ELECTRICAL AND ELECTRONICS ENGINEERING EC2314- DIGITAL SIGNAL PROCESSING UNIT I INTRODUCTION PART A

Similar documents
Question Bank. UNIT 1 Part-A

DFT & Fast Fourier Transform PART-A. 7. Calculate the number of multiplications needed in the calculation of DFT and FFT with 64 point sequence.

VALLIAMMAI ENGINEERING COLLEGE. SRM Nagar, Kattankulathur DEPARTMENT OF INFORMATION TECHNOLOGY. Academic Year

R13 SET - 1

DEPARTMENT OF EI DIGITAL SIGNAL PROCESSING ASSIGNMENT 1

SIDDHARTH GROUP OF INSTITUTIONS:: PUTTUR Siddharth Nagar, Narayanavanam Road QUESTION BANK (DESCRIPTIVE)

IT DIGITAL SIGNAL PROCESSING (2013 regulation) UNIT-1 SIGNALS AND SYSTEMS PART-A

/ (2π) X(e jω ) dω. 4. An 8 point sequence is given by x(n) = {2,2,2,2,1,1,1,1}. Compute 8 point DFT of x(n) by


QUESTION BANK SIGNALS AND SYSTEMS (4 th SEM ECE)

INSTITUTE OF AERONAUTICAL ENGINEERING Dundigal, Hyderabad

Vel Tech High Tech Dr.Ranagarajan Dr.Sakunthala Engineering College Department of ECE

Course Name: Digital Signal Processing Course Code: EE 605A Credit: 3

Prepared By : Ms.T.Mangaiyarthilagam, AP/ECE

DIGITAL SIGNAL PROCESSING

EEL3135: Homework #4

Roll No. :... Invigilator s Signature :.. CS/B.Tech (EE-N)/SEM-6/EC-611/ DIGITAL SIGNAL PROCESSING. Time Allotted : 3 Hours Full Marks : 70

Chapter 7: IIR Filter Design Techniques


EC PRINCIPLES OF DIGITAL SIGNAL PROCESSING 2 MARKS UNIT I - DISCRETE FOURIER TRANSFORM

Computer Engineering 4TL4: Digital Signal Processing

Digital Signal Processing:

ELEG 5173L Digital Signal Processing Ch. 5 Digital Filters

EE 521: Instrumentation and Measurements

Introduction to Digital Signal Processing

DISCRETE-TIME SIGNAL PROCESSING


ECGR4124 Digital Signal Processing Exam 2 Spring 2017

Lecture 7 Discrete Systems

UNIT - III PART A. 2. Mention any two techniques for digitizing the transfer function of an analog filter?

EE 225D LECTURE ON DIGITAL FILTERS. University of California Berkeley

Digital Signal Processing. Lecture Notes and Exam Questions DRAFT

Let H(z) = P(z)/Q(z) be the system function of a rational form. Let us represent both P(z) and Q(z) as polynomials of z (not z -1 )

E : Lecture 1 Introduction

Question Paper Code : AEC11T02

Digital Signal Processing Lecture 10 - Discrete Fourier Transform

ENT 315 Medical Signal Processing CHAPTER 2 DISCRETE FOURIER TRANSFORM. Dr. Lim Chee Chin

Digital Signal Processing Lecture 8 - Filter Design - IIR

! Circular Convolution. " Linear convolution with circular convolution. ! Discrete Fourier Transform. " Linear convolution through circular

1 1.27z z 2. 1 z H 2

VU Signal and Image Processing. Torsten Möller + Hrvoje Bogunović + Raphael Sahann

Discrete-time signals and systems

Responses of Digital Filters Chapter Intended Learning Outcomes:

Stability Condition in Terms of the Pole Locations

MAHALAKSHMI ENGINEERING COLLEGE-TRICHY

ECSE 512 Digital Signal Processing I Fall 2010 FINAL EXAMINATION

EE482: Digital Signal Processing Applications

Module 3. Convolution. Aim

DIGITAL SIGNAL PROCESSING UNIT III INFINITE IMPULSE RESPONSE DIGITAL FILTERS. 3.6 Design of Digital Filter using Digital to Digital

Linear Convolution Using FFT

University Question Paper Solution

EE-210. Signals and Systems Homework 7 Solutions

DSP Algorithm Original PowerPoint slides prepared by S. K. Mitra

Digital Signal Processing. Midterm 1 Solution

UNIVERSITY OF OSLO. Please make sure that your copy of the problem set is complete before you attempt to answer anything.

UNIVERSITY OF OSLO. Faculty of mathematics and natural sciences. Forslag til fasit, versjon-01: Problem 1 Signals and systems.

ELEG 305: Digital Signal Processing

Digital Filters Ying Sun

Multimedia Signals and Systems - Audio and Video. Signal, Image, Video Processing Review-Introduction, MP3 and MPEG2

UNIT 1. SIGNALS AND SYSTEM

Digital Signal Processing IIR Filter Design via Bilinear Transform

UNIVERSITI SAINS MALAYSIA. EEE 512/4 Advanced Digital Signal and Image Processing

Lecture 19 IIR Filters

LECTURE NOTES DIGITAL SIGNAL PROCESSING III B.TECH II SEMESTER (JNTUK R 13)

Discrete-Time David Johns and Ken Martin University of Toronto

Digital Signal Processing

Digital Signal Processing Lecture 4

ECGR4124 Digital Signal Processing Final Spring 2009

! Introduction. ! Discrete Time Signals & Systems. ! Z-Transform. ! Inverse Z-Transform. ! Sampling of Continuous Time Signals

APPLIED SIGNAL PROCESSING

Theory and Problems of Signals and Systems

Discrete-Time Signals and Systems

Chap 2. Discrete-Time Signals and Systems

How to manipulate Frequencies in Discrete-time Domain? Two Main Approaches


Solution 7 August 2015 ECE301 Signals and Systems: Final Exam. Cover Sheet

Lecture 3 - Design of Digital Filters

Digital Signal Processing

EE482: Digital Signal Processing Applications

Digital Signal Processing. Midterm 2 Solutions

LAB 6: FIR Filter Design Summer 2011

Digital Signal Processing Lecture 9 - Design of Digital Filters - FIR

Implementation of Discrete-Time Systems

Filter Analysis and Design

Digital Control & Digital Filters. Lectures 21 & 22

Z Transform (Part - II)

Z-Transform. x (n) Sampler

DSP Configurations. responded with: thus the system function for this filter would be

Chapter 7: Filter Design 7.1 Practical Filter Terminology

Exercises in Digital Signal Processing

Digital Signal Processing I Final Exam Fall 2008 ECE Dec Cover Sheet

ELEG 305: Digital Signal Processing

DEPARTMENT OF ELECTRICAL AND ELECTRONIC ENGINEERING EXAMINATIONS 2010

A Course Material on DISCRETE TIME SYSTEMS AND SIGNAL PROCESSING

Definition. A signal is a sequence of numbers. sequence is also referred to as being in l 1 (Z), or just in l 1. A sequence {x(n)} satisfying

Frequency-domain representation of discrete-time signals

ECE 350 Signals and Systems Spring 2011 Final Exam - Solutions. Three 8 ½ x 11 sheets of notes, and a calculator are allowed during the exam.

Multidimensional digital signal processing

Sistemas de Aquisição de Dados. Mestrado Integrado em Eng. Física Tecnológica 2015/16 Aula 6-26 de Outubro

ELEG 305: Digital Signal Processing

Transcription:

DHANALAKSHMI COLLEGE OF ENGINEERING DEPARTMENT OF ELECTRICAL AND ELECTRONICS ENGINEERING EC2314- DIGITAL SIGNAL PROCESSING UNIT I INTRODUCTION PART A Classification of systems : Continuous and Discrete 1. What are the various classifications of discrete time system? Linear and Causal System 2. Define Causal System Dynamic and time variant systems 3. What is meant by linear time invariant system? (A-08) 4. Differentiate static system from dynamic system. Classification of signals : Continuous and Discrete 5. Define Even Signal and Odd Signal (A-11) 6. What is meant by deterministic signal? 7. Define Random Signal 8. What are the different types of operations performed on discrete time signals? Sampling Techniques 9. Define Sampling (M- 09) 10. State sampling theorem. (M-10) Quantization, Quantization error, Nyquist rate, aliasing effect 11. Define Nyquist Rate (M- 12) 12. What is meant by aliasing effect? (A-11) 13. What is meant by quantization error?

Digital Signal Representation 14. What are the advantages of digital signal processing? (N-07) 15. What are the different types of signal representation? PART B Classification of systems : Linear, causal, stable, dynamic, time variance, recursive 1. Determine the system stability and causality for the following impulse response: a) h(n)=sin (π n / 2) b) h(n) = δ (n ) + sin π n c) h(n) = 2 n u ( n) d) h(n)= e 2n u ( n 1) (16) (A-11) 2. Determine the linearity and time invariance of the following equations: a) y ( n ) = n x( n ) b) y(n) = a x(n) + b (16) (A-08) 3. Explain in detail, the recursive and non-recursive discrete time systems. (16) Classification of signals : Continuous and Discrete, energy and power, mathematical representation 4. Explain in detail, the following: a) Continuous time signal and deterministic signals b) Even and odd signals c) Periodic and non-periodic signals d) Energy and Power signals (16) (A-11) Sampling Techniques, Quantization 5. Explain in detail, the sampling theorem. (8) (N-12) 6. Explain in detail, the process of sampling and quantization. (16) Digital Signal Representation 7. Explain in detail, the application areas of digital signal processing with suitable example. (16) 8. Explain in detail, the analog and digital conversion with suitable block diagram. (16)

UNIT II DISCRETE TIME SYSTEM ANALYSIS PART A z-transform 1. What is meant by ROC? (A-11) 2. Find the z-transform of discrete impulse signal. (A-11) 3. List out the properties of ROC in z-transform. (N-07) 4. Define z - transform 5. Find the z- transform of the sequence, x ( n ) = { 1, 0, 2, 0, 3 } 6. Find the z-transform of unit step signal. (N-11) Properties of z-transform 7. List out the properties of z-transform. (N-12) 8. State initial value theorem of z-transform. (N-07) 9. State Parseval s relation using z-transform. (N-07) 10. Write the linearity property of z-transform. 11. Write the scaling property of z -transform. 12. Write the time reversal property of z - transform. 13. Write the convolution property of z - transform. 14. State final value theorem of z transform. Inverse z-transform 15. What are the different methods of evaluating inverse z - transform? (N-04) Stability analysis, Difference equation, Solution by z-transform 16. Define System Function

17. What is the condition for stability in z-transform? 18. Define Poles and Zeros of a system function Convolution 19. What is meant by discrete convolution? PART B z-transform and its properties 1. Determine the z-transform of the signal, x(n) = [3(3) n 4(2) n ] u(n). (8) (M-09) 2. Find the z-transform for the function, x(n) = cos nπ u(n) (8) (M-08, M-10) 3. Verify Parseval s theorem for the sequence, x(n) = [1/3] n u(n). (16) 4. Explain in detail, the properties of z-transform with suitable examples. (16) 5. Find the z-transform for the following: a) x ( n) = 2 n u( n 2 ) b) x (n) = n 2 u(n) (16) Inverse z-transform 6. Using differential property, find the inverse z - transform for the function given below: x(z ) = log ( 1 0.5 z 1 ) ; z > 0.5 (16) Difference equation, Solution by z-transform 7. Obtain the system function and impulse response of the following: y (n) 5y(n 1 ) = x(n) + x(n 1) (16) (M- 2011) 8. Explain in detail, the properties of LTI system with suitable equations. (16) (N-2008) Convolution 9. Determine the circular convolution for the function given below: x (n) = { 1, 3, 5, 7 } and h ( n ) = { 2, 4, 6, 8 } (16) (N-09) 10. Determine the linear convolution of the following sequences: a) x (n) = { 1, 1, -1, -1 } b) h(n) = { 1, -1, 2, 1 } (16) (M-12)

UNIT III DISCRETE FOURIER TRANSFORM AND COMPUTATION PART A DFT and its properties 1. What is meant by DFT? (M-09) 2. List out the properties of DFT. (M-09) 3. Find the DFT of the sequence, x(n) = { 1, 0, 0, 1 }. (N-09) 4. State and prove the time shifting property of DFT. (N-09) 5. What is meant by zero padding? (N-07) 6. Define Circular Convolution 7. State periodicity property with respect to DFT. 8. State time reversal property with respect to DFT. 9. What is the DFT of a unit impulse signal? 10. Define IDFT Computation of DFT using FFT algotithm DIT and DIF 11. What is FFT? (N-09) 12. Differentiate DTFT from DFT. (M-10) 13. Compute DFT for the function, x(n) = δ (n n 0 ). 14. How is linear filtering done using FFT? 15. What are the differences between DIT and DIF algorithm? 16. What is meant by in-place computation in FFT? Butterfly structure 17. What are the properties of twiddle factor? (M-09) 18. What are the applications of FFT algorithm?

PART B DFT and its properties 1. Explain the following properties of DFT: a) Linearity b) Symmetry property c) Circular convolution (16) (M-11) 2. Find the DFT of the sequence, x(n) = {1,1,0,0}. (6) (N-07, A-11) 3. Calculate the IDFT of the sequence, x(k) = { 4,0, 0, 0 }. (6) 4. Derive the relation between z-transform and DTFT. (10) 5. Perform the circular convolution for the following sequences by means of DFT and IDFT: a) x 1 (n) = { 1, 2, 3, 1} b) x 2 (n) = { 4, 3, 2, 2 } (16) (N-07) Computation of DFT using FFT algorithm DIT and DIF, Butterfly structure 6. Find the DFT of the sequence, x ( n ) = { 1, 2, 3, 4, 4, 3, 2, 1 } using DIT algorithm. (12) 7. Compute 4 point DFT of the sequence x ( n ) = { 0, 1, 2, 3 } using DIT and DIF algorithms. (10) 8. Given x ( n ) = { 0, 1, 2, 3, 4, 5, 6, 7 }, find x(k) using DIT FFT algorithm. (12) 9. Using DIF, radix-2 FFT algorithm, find the 8 point DFT for the sequence given below: x(n) = { 0, 1, 2, 3, 4, 5, 6, 7 }. (12) 10. Using 8 point DIT-FFT, draw the butterfly diagram for the sequence given below: x(n) = { 1, 0, 0, 0, 0, 0, 0, 0 }. (16) FFT using radix-2 11. Derive and draw the radix-2 DIT algorithm for FFT of 8 points. (10) (M-11)

UNIT IV DESIGN OF DIGITAL FILTERS PART A FIR and IIR filter realization Parallel and cascade forms 1. What is the difference between analog and digital filters? (M-10) 2. Write the steps to design a digital IIR filter using bilinear method. (N-11) 3. Draw the direct form realization of FIR system. (N-06) 4. What is meant by Gibbs phenomenon? (M-12) 5. What is meant by digital filter? 6. What are the main disadvantages of direct form realization? 7. What is the advantage of cascade realization? 8. What are the design techniques of linear phase FIR filters? 9. Distinguish between recursive realization and non-recursive realization. IIR design : Analog filter design- Butterworth approximations 10. Write the expression for the order of Butterworth filter. (N-09) 11. List out the properties of Butterworth lowpass filter. (A-11) 12. What are the basic types of analog filter? 13. Write the steps in designing a Butterworth filter. 14. Define IIR Filter Chebyshev approximations 15. Write the expression for the order of Chebyshev filter. (N-10) 16. Write the steps in designing Chebyshev filter. 17. What are the properties of Chebyshev filter? Digital design using impulse invariant and bilinear transformation 18. What is meant by impulse invariant method? (M-09) 19. What are the types of digital filter with respect to their impulse response?

20. What are the various properties of bilinear transformation? Warping, prewarping and frequency transformation 21. What is meant by warping effect or frequency warping? (N-12) 22. What is meant by pre-warping or pre-scaling? (M-10) PART B FIR and IIR filter realization Parallel and cascade forms 1. Obtain a direct form I realization for the system described by the difference equation given below: y (n) = 0.5 y(n 1) 0.25 y(n 2) + x(n) + 0.4 x(n 1). (10) (M-11) 2. Obtain the direct form II and parallel form realization for the system given below: y (n) = 0.1 y(n 1 ) + 0.2 y(n 2) + 3 x(n) + 3.6 x(n 1 ) + 0.6 x( n 2). (16) (N-12) FIR design : Windowing Techniques 3. Using a rectangular window technique, design a low pass filter with pass band gain of unity, cutoff frequency of 1000 Hz and working at a sampling frequency of 5 Hz. The length of the impulse response is 7. (16) 4. Determine the frequency response of FIR filter defined by y (n) = 0.25 x(n) + x(n 1) + 0.25 x(n 2 ). Calculate the phase delay and group delay. (16) 5. Explain in detail, the design techniques of FIR filters and explain any one technique. (16) IIR design : Analog filter design Butterworth and Chebyshev approximations 6. For the following specifications, design a Butterworth filter using the impulse variance method. (12) (N-07) 7. Design a Butterworth filter with 2 db pass band attenuation at a frequency of 20 rad / sec and 10 db stop band attenuation at 30 rad/sec. (16)

8. Design a Chebyshev filter using bilinear transformation for the following specifications (16) Digital design using impulse invariant method 9. Explain in detail, the impulse invariant method of designing IIR Filter. (16) (N-12)

UNIT V DIGITAL SIGNAL PROCESSORS PART A Introduction Architecture 1. What are the classifications of digital signal processor? (M-10) 2. What is meant by pipelining? (N-12) 3. What are the different buses of TMS320C5x? (N-09) 4. What is the function of parallel logic unit? (N-12) 5. What are the various types of interrupts supported by TMS320C54? (M-08) 6. List out the function of a program controller in DSP processor. (M-08) 7. What are the different stages of pipelining? (N-12) Features Addressing formats 8. List out the features of DSP processor.. (A-11) 9. What are the elements of CPU in TMS320C54x? (M-11) 10. List out the addressing modes available in TMS320C5x processor. Functional modes Introduction to commercial processors 11. Differentiate Von Neumann from Harvard architecture. (M-07) 12. What are the functions of program bus? 13. List out the functions of data read bus. 14. What are the arithmetic instructions of TMS320C5x? 15. What are the shift instructions of TMS320C5x? 16. What are the logical instructions of TMS320C5x? 17. What are load/store instructions of TMS320C5x? 18. List out the applications of DSP Processor. 19. List out the on-chip peripherals of TMS320C5x. 20. What is the function of NOP instruction?

PART B Introduction Architecture 1. Explain the addressing formats in the DSP processors. (8) (M-11) 2. Explain in detail, the pipelining in DSP. (8) (M-12) 3. Draw the block diagram of Harvard architecture. Also explain the various blocks. (8) 4. Explain in detail, the logical instructions of TMS320C5X processor. (16) 5. Explain in detail, the functions of multiply and accumulate unit. (16) 6. Write short notes on arithmetic instructions of TMS320C5X processor. (8) Addressing Formats 7. Write short notes on the following: (a) Memory mapped register addressing (b) Circular addressing mode (c) Auxillary registers (16) (N-07) Functional modes 8. Explain in detail, the functional modes present in the DSP processor. (8) (M-12) Introduction to commercial processors 9. Explain in detail, the different buses of TMS320C54X processor. (16) (M-08) 10. What are the different addressing modes of TMS320C5Xprocessor? (16) (M-11) 11. Explain in detail, the architecture of TMS320C54X with neat diagrams. (16) (N-07, M-11, N-12)